如何将数组的sql结果数组转换为grails中的对象数组

时间:2018-04-04 16:31:03

标签: grails gorm

我有一个简单的SQL查询,它将结果作为JSON数组返回。但我希望输出为对象数组。如何获得预期的格式。

With .Sheets("worksheet(1)")
    .Range(.Cells.Find(What:="word1"), .Cells.Find(What:="word5").Copy
End With

1 个答案:

答案 0 :(得分:1)

我不完全确定,但我认为你可以通过以下方式实现目标:

data.collect { [Name: it[0], Dept: it[1]] }

我用[["X", "Sales"], ["Y", "Finance"]].collect { [Name: it[0], Dept: it[1]] }测试了它,它确实返回了给定格式的地图列表。